Edwards likes opportunity he's getting from Eagles - no matter where it leads
TRENT EDWARDS wasn’t surprised to see the Eagles grab a quarterback in the third round of the NFL draft, even though the addition of Nick Foles makes it much harder to chart Edwards’ path to a roster spot.

NFL's Potential Immediate Impact Rookies - SI.com
Fletcher Cox, Philadelphia Eagles "Defensive coordinator Juan Castillo will love having Cox blow through blockers to disrupt the running game. With the team's veteran linemen--Jason Babin, Trent Cole and Cullen Jenkins--rawing so much attention in their wide-nine scheme, the middle will be wide open for Cox to make plenty of plays."
